Conventionally, this type of continuous annealing apparatus for metal wire has a plurality of electrode wheels, and the metal wire is preheated, annealed, cooled and reheated and dried while sequentially running in contact with these electrode wheels. After completing annealing, it is sent to the next process.

These electrode wheels are each driven synchronously to prevent excessive tension from being generated in the metal wire. In other words, the electrode wheels are equipped with a drive device for synchronously driving the electrode wheels and a power supply device for feeding power to the metal wire, so the annealing device becomes larger as the number of electrode wheels increases. At the same time, the manufacturing cost increases. conventionally,

Similarly, one output terminal of the power source n is connected to the electrode ring d via a brush. The other output terminals of the power supplies m and n are commonly connected and connected to the electrode rings a, c, and e through brushes, respectively, and are grounded at the same time. Between electrode rings a and c, a preheating section is formed between a and b, a heating section is formed between b and c, a cooling section is formed between Cd, and de
A reheat drying section is constructed between the two. In addition, in the same figure, f
1 is a guide roll for the metal wire g, 2 is a pipe provided in the annealing section, and water vapor or nitrogen gas is supplied from the pipe i to prevent oxidation of the metal wire g running inside during annealing.
J is a cooling pipe provided in the cooling section, and cooling water is supplied from the pipe to cool the metal wire g running inside. The cooled metal wire g is drained by an air wiper 1, but since this alone does not completely drain the water, the wire is reheated and dried by a reheating section. In contrast to the above continuous annealing apparatus for metal wires, a continuous annealing apparatus for metal wires has been proposed in which the number of electrode rings is increased to four.

This device has a preheating section between the first and second electrode rings, a second and third
An annealing section is provided between the third and fourth electrode rings, and a cooling section and a reheating section are provided between the third and fourth electrode rings. However, in this device, either the second electrode ring or the third electrode ring requires an intermediate tap of the power source. For this reason, the power supply becomes complicated and expensive, so there is a problem that even if the number of electrode wheels is reduced by one, the cost of the device as a whole cannot be reduced. SUMMARY OF THE INVENTION An object of the present invention is to provide a continuous annealing apparatus for metal wires that solves these problems and reduces the number of electrode wheels, thereby reducing manufacturing costs.

In order to achieve this object, the present invention provides a continuous annealing apparatus for a metal wire in which a metal wire is annealed by passing the metal wire sequentially through a plurality of electrode wheels and heating the metal wire by passing an electric current between the electrode wheels. A preheating section is provided in the section, and an annealing section, a cooling section, and a reheating section are provided in the second electrode ring section. EMBODIMENT OF THE INVENTION Hereinafter, one embodiment of the continuous annealing apparatus for metal wires of the present invention will be described with reference to the drawings. In Fig. 2, 1 is a continuous annealing device, 2 is a power source for the same device 1, 3
4 and 5 are electrode rings of the device 1.

The power source 2 is an alternating current source, and the output voltage can be adjusted.

This power source 2 has one output terminal 2a connected to the electrode wheel 4, and the other output terminal 2b commonly connected to the electrode wheels 3 and 5 provided before and after the electrode wheel 4, and is grounded.
In this embodiment, an example has been described in which the power source 2 is an alternating current, but it may also be a direct current, and in the case of a direct current, the negative side is connected to the electrode wheels 3 and 5 and grounded. Between the electrode wheels 3 and 4 is a preheating section 6, and this preheating section 6 is provided with guide rolls 7 and 8 whose mounting positions are variable. An annealing section 1 is located between the electrode ring 4 and the guide roll 9.
2, this annealing section 12 is provided with a vibrator 13, and water vapor or nitrogen gas is supplied from the vibrator 14 and runs inside during annealing. The electric wire 15 is designed not to oxidize. A cooling part 16 is located between the guide rolls 9 and 10, and this cooling part 16 is provided with a cooling vibrator 17. Cooling water is supplied from the vibrator 18 to cool the annealed electric wire 15. The cooled electric wire 15 is drained by an air wiper 19 provided in the cooling section 16. A reheating section 20 is located between the guide roll 10 and the electrode ring 5, and the reheating section 20 is provided with a guide roll 11 whose mounting position is variable, so that the length of the electric wire necessary for reheating can be obtained. There is. The continuous annealing apparatus 1 for metal wires having the above-described mechanism is used to anneal the electric wire 1 to be annealed.
5, three electrode wheels 3, 4, 5 and guide rolls 7, 8, 9
, 10, and 11 in order along the traveling route, all of preheating, annealing, cooling, and reheating can be performed.

To adjust each process, first, the voltage of the power source 2 is adjusted to determine the annealing voltage so that the electric wire 15 that has passed through the preheating section 6 at a predetermined speed reaches the optimum temperature at the end of the annealing section 12. At this time, small fluctuations in the annealing temperature due to changes in the wire speed of the electric wire 15 to be annealed can be adjusted as appropriate by moving the guide rolls 7 and 8 of the preheating section 6 and changing the length of the electric wire 15 of the preheating section 6. j
It will be done. The annealed electric wire 15 is connected to the cooling vibrator 1 of the cooling section 16.
It is cooled by cooling water in 7. cooled electric wire 15
After being drained by an air wiper 19, it is reheated in a reheating section 20 so that moisture is removed. In this case, the reheating temperature of the electric wire 15 does not need to be set strictly as long as moisture is removed, but the cooling vibrator 18 that supplies cooling water
By moving the mounting position up and down and changing the length of the electric wire in the reheating section 20, the reheating temperature can be changed. FIG. 3 shows another embodiment of the continuous annealing apparatus for metal wires of the present invention, in which the electrode ring 21 has two grooves on the electrode circumferential surface, and one groove is used for the electric wire 15 entering the apparatus. The other groove is designed so that an electric wire 15 coming out of the device can be hung.

電極輪22には電極輪22の軸に絶縁されたガイドロー
ル23が取付けられ電極輪22とはフリーに回転できる
ように取付けられている。その他の構成部分は第1の実
施例と同様につき同一部分には同一符号を附して詳細な
説明を省略する。以上説明したように本発明の金属線の
連続焼鈍装置は電極輪の数が少ないのて装置全体が小型
となり、装置の製造コストが軽減される。
An insulated guide roll 23 is attached to the shaft of the electrode wheel 22, and is attached to the electrode wheel 22 so that it can rotate freely. The other constituent parts are the same as those in the first embodiment, so the same parts are given the same reference numerals and detailed explanations will be omitted. As explained above, since the continuous annealing apparatus for metal wires of the present invention has a small number of electrode rings, the entire apparatus is compact, and the manufacturing cost of the apparatus is reduced.
